.smartsearch .text-subtitle1[data-v-024dd0b6]{font-size:.75em;line-height:1em}.smartsearch .text-subtitle2[data-v-024dd0b6]{font-size:.78em;line-height:1.5em}.nearby-icon[data-v-024dd0b6]{color:#fff}.nearby-icon-contrast[data-v-024dd0b6]{color:#222}.nearby-item .text-subtitle2[data-v-024dd0b6]{font-size:.75em}.bookTypeButton[data-v-024dd0b6]{width:100%;display:grid;grid-template-columns:32px auto;justify-items: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center;padding:4px 6px;font-size:.9em}.bookNow[data-v-024dd0b6]{padding-inline:12px}.bookNow .text-subtitle2[data-v-024dd0b6]{font-weight:400;font-size:.75em;line-height:1.35em}.mobileApp[data-v-024dd0b6]{position:absolute;left:0;right:0;font-size:.75em;text-align:center}.smartsearchFooter[data-v-024dd0b6]{height:48px;-webkit-transition:height .5s;transition:height .5s;overflow:hidden}.smartsearchFooter.expanded[data-v-024dd0b6]{height:176px}.text-small[data-v-024dd0b6]{font-size:.8rem}.stretch-odd[data-v-024dd0b6]{min-width:50%;-webkit-box-flex:1;-ms-flex-positive:1;flex-grow:1}.stretch-odd button[data-v-024dd0b6]{border-radius:8px}